Assist physical therapists in providing physical therapy treatments and procedures. May, in accordance with State laws, assist in the development of treatment plans, carry out routine functions, document the progress of treatment, and modify specific treatments in accordance with patient status and within the scope of treatment plans established by a physical therapist. Generally requires formal training.
Currently Employed: 67,400
Yearly Projected Openings: 4,120
Typical Hourly Wage: $20.24 - $29.98
Typical Annual Salary: $42,100 - $62,400
Typical education needed for entry: Associate's degree
Typical work experience needed for a job in this occupation: None
Typical on-the-job training once you have a job in this occupation: None
